An Ibadan-based building contractor, Mr Sunday Moradeyo, has secured the dissolution of his 15-year-old marriage to his estranged wife, Adenike, after a customary court ruled that the relationship had broken down irretrievably.

Moradeyo had approached the Mapo Grade A Customary Court in Ibadan seeking an end to the marriage, accusing his wife of being irresponsible, failing to contribute to the care of their two children and neglecting her responsibilities within the home.

During proceedings, the petitioner told the court that he had experienced persistent difficulties in the marriage since his wife moved in with him in 2015, claiming that her alleged lack of commitment had caused repeated disagreements between them.

“Since Adenike moved in with me in 2015, she has not displayed any sense of responsibility in our relationship, including caring for our two children,” Moradeyo said.

He further alleged that despite his demanding schedule as a contractor, he was often left to handle household duties, including bathing, cooking and taking care of their children.

“Despite my busy schedule as a contractor, I am usually forced to bathe, cook and care for the children because Adenike will not,” he told the court.

Moradeyo also accused his wife of being troublesome and disrespectful towards his relatives, adding that her attitude had contributed to frequent disagreements in the marriage.

The respondent, however, was not present during the court proceedings and did not present any defence against the allegations.

The court bailiff informed the court that several hearing notices had been served on Adenike, but she failed to appear to defend herself.

Delivering judgement, the President of the court, Mrs S.M. Akintayo, held that the marriage had lost its foundation and could no longer continue, noting that there was no longer affection between the couple.

“In the interest of peaceful coexistence, the marriage between the petitioner and the respondent is hereby dissolved,” the court ruled.

The court granted custody of the couple’s two children, aged nine and six, to Moradeyo and restrained Adenike from threatening, harassing, disturbing or interfering with the private life of the petitioner.

Customary courts in Nigeria, including the Mapo Grade A Customary Court, handle family-related disputes such as dissolution of marriages conducted under customary law, child custody matters and other domestic issues.

Under Nigerian family law principles, courts may dissolve a marriage where evidence shows that the relationship has broken down beyond reconciliation, while also considering the welfare and best interests of children involved.

The court’s decision brings an end to the 15-year union, with custody arrangements and restrictions on contact forming part of the final order issued to both parties.
